Fill a formula down into adjacent cells

To quickly copy and paste formulas into adjacent cells, use the fill handle fill handle . When you fill formulas down, relative references are used to ensure formulas adjust for each row (unless you include absolute references or mixed references before you fill the formula down).

  1. Select the cell that has the formula you want to fill into adjacent cells.

  2. Drag the fill handle fill handle down or to the right of the column you want to fill.

Keyboard shortcut: You can also press Ctrl+D to fill the formula down a cell in a column, or Ctrl+R to fill the formula to the right in a row.
